Wisconsin Badgers RB Gideon Ituka's career likely over after injury

Wisconsin Badgers running back Gideon Ituka is unlikely to return to play after suffering a severe injury during a game against Indiana on November 15, 2025. Head coach Luke Fickell confirmed that Ituka's career at Wisconsin is probably finished, as he may never be cleared to compete again. Ituka had been gaining traction in his role prior to the injury, recording 60 carries for 255 yards in his redshirt freshman season. Despite the setback, he will continue to be involved with the team as he works out.
